Messi Wins UEFA Best Player in Europe Award

Barcelona Ace Lionel Messi has been named the inaugural recipient of UEFA’s Best Player in Europe Award for the season 2010-2011.

Messi surpassed his Barcelona teammate Xavi Hernandez and his archrival Real Madrid’s Cristiano Ronaldo.

Messi scored 53 goals last season as Barcelona won the Spanish La Liga and the Champions League, where he finished as the top scorer for the third season in succession.

He has been voted in a poll of 53 sports journalists from the UEFA‘s members nations, the Argentine collected his prize at UEFA Champions’ League group stage draw in Monaco.

UEFA created the honor after ‘France Football’ magazine combined its traditional European award with FIFA’s World Player prize.

Messi won that award in January.

The award is a spiritual replacement for the UEFA Club Footballer of the year and is given to the players based on their performances for club and country.

The Top Ten:

1-Lionel Messi (Barcelona/Argentina)
2-Xavi Hernandez (Barcelona/Spain)
3-Cristiano Ronaldo (Real Madrid/Portugal)
4-Andres Iniesta (Barcelona/Spain)
5-Falcao (FC Porto/Colombia)
6-Wayne Rooney (Manchester United/England)
7-Nemanja Vidic (Manchester United/Serbia)
8-Zlatan Ibrahimovic (AC Milan/Sweeden) and Gerard Pique (Barcelona/Spain)
10-Manuel Neuer (FC Schalke 04/Germany)
